Technical specifications
Changements 2020 → 2019
No spec differences between these two model years.
Engine
- Displacement
- 1200 cc
- Power
- 76.0 ch @ 6100 tr/min (55.5 kW)
- Torque
- 106.0 Nm @ 4000 tr/min
- Engine type
- Twin, four-stroke
- Cooling
- Liquid
- Compression ratio
- 10.0:1
- Bore × stroke
- 97.6 x 80.0 mm (3.8 x 3.1 inches)
- Fuel system
- Injection. Multipoint sequential electronic fuel injection with SAI
- Valve timing
- Single Overhead Cams (SOHC)
- Ignition
- Digital-inductive type via engine management system
- Starter
- Electric
Chassis
- Frame
- Tubular steel cradle. Twin-sided, tubular steel swing arm.
- Gearbox
- 6-speed
- Final drive
- Chain (final drive)
- Clutch
- Wet, multi-plate assist clutch
- Front suspension
- KYB 41mm forks
- Rear suspension
- KYB monoshock with linkage
- Front wheel travel
- 90 mm (3.5 inches)
- Rear wheel travel
- 77 mm (3.0 inches)
Brakes
- Front brakes
- Single disc. ABS. Nissin 2-piston floating caliper
- Rear brakes
- Single disc. ABS. Nissin single piston floating caliper.
- Front tyre
- 100/90-19
- Rear tyre
- 150/80-R16
Dimensions
- Seat height
- 690.00 mm
- Wheelbase
- 1510.00 mm
- Width
- 800.00 mm
- Height
- 1025.00 mm
- Fuel capacity
- 9.00 L
- Dry weight
- 228.00 kg
